Top 10 AI Cryptocurrencies
1. AGIX (SingularityNET)

- Concept: Decentralized AI services platform
- Use Case: Provides AI-as-a-service for various industries including gaming, marketing, and autonomous vehicles
- Key Feature: Allows developers to monetize AI algorithms while users access specialized tools
2. FET (Fetch.ai)
- Concept: Autonomous economic agents network
- Use Case: Optimizes resource allocation in IoT and smart cities
- Key Feature: Combines machine learning with blockchain for efficient task automation
3. NMR (Numerai)
- Concept: Hedge fund powered by crowdsourced AI models
- Use Case: Financial market predictions
- Key Feature: Data scientists compete to create profitable trading algorithms
4. DBC (DeepBrain Chain)
- Concept: Distributed AI computing platform
- Use Case: Affordable GPU resources for AI development
- Key Feature: Reduces computational costs by 70% compared to traditional cloud services
5. MAN (Matrix AI Network)
- Concept: Self-optimizing blockchain
- Use Case: AI-enhanced smart contracts
- Key Feature: Automatic bug detection and contract optimization
6. OCEAN (Ocean Protocol)

- Concept: Decentralized data exchange
- Use Case: Secure data sharing for AI training
- Key Feature: Allows data monetization while preserving privacy
7. LAT (PlatON)
- Concept: Privacy-preserving computation network
- Use Case: Secure multi-party computations
- Key Feature: Supports verifiable computing for AI models
8. ATA (Automata Network)
- Concept: Web3 privacy middleware
- Use Case: Anonymous voting systems
- Key Feature: Minimizes miner-extractable value (MEV) in DeFi
9. CTXC (Cortex)
- Concept: On-chain AI inference
- Use Case: AI-powered dApps
- Key Feature: Supports AI model execution in smart contracts
10. ANW (Anchor Neural World)
- Concept: Decentralized AI services ecosystem
- Use Case: AI development tools
- Key Feature: Integrated smart wallet for AI service access

FAQ Section
Q: How do AI cryptocurrencies differ from regular cryptocurrencies?
A: AI cryptos incorporate artificial intelligence into their blockchain operations, enabling advanced functionalities like predictive analytics, autonomous agents, or optimized consensus mechanisms.
Q: What are the risks of investing in AI cryptocurrencies?
A: Like all crypto investments, they carry volatility risks. Additionally, the nascent nature of AI-blockchain integration means some projects may not deliver on their technological promises.
Q: Which AI cryptocurrency has the most real-world adoption?
A: Currently, Fetch.ai (FET) and Ocean Protocol (OCEAN) demonstrate significant enterprise partnerships and practical implementations.
Q: Can AI cryptocurrencies be mined?
A: Mining viability depends on each project's consensus mechanism. Some like DeepBrain Chain (DBC) involve computational power contributions for rewards.
